    Ugh I completely forgot to buy stamps today :-( :-( Anyone know if post offices are open on a sunday!? lol

    Most SUPERDRUGs are open on a Sunday (10am-4pm) and still have 5% off 1st class - both "normal" and "LARGE"

    Normal 1st in a 6 or 12 pack and LARGE first in a 4 pack

    (2nd normal ONLY in a 12 pack but at "full" price" - no 5% discount)

    But you can pay with a credit card in Superdrug

    Alternatively, if you are or know a member of COSTCO or MAKRO

    COSTCO have packs of 60 (5 x 12) of 1st and 2nd ...

    at a discount of 6.5% on the 1st (£22.99 from £24.60)

    and 2.1% on the 2nd (£18.79 from £19.20)

    They also do 40 x LARGE 1st with 6.1% off (£24.79 from £26.40)

    MAKRO usually have similar offers.
